EDTTDT: an expert design tool for temporal database transaction

作者:

Highlights:

摘要

This paper describes an expert tool for temporal database transaction design, EDTTDT, developed to assist transaction designers in creating efficient, safe and reliable transactions. When applied to a temporal database design EDTTDT first derives specific Knowledge about the application. It then accepts a user-designed transaction, converts it into its internal form (And/Or tree) and performs the following processing on the transaction: optimization, which attempts to improve the efficiency of the transaction; temporal safety verification, which checks whether the transaction preserves the consistency of the database; amendment, which corrects any errors detected during safety verification; and temporal analysis, which attempts to detect the semantic errors that may exist in the transaction. The resulting transaction is safe, and may have been improved with respect to efficiency and reliability if it was not originally well designed.

论文关键词:Expert design tool,Temporal database,Temporal integrity constraints,Temporal knowledge,Database transaction

论文评审过程:Available online 10 July 2000.

论文官网地址:https://doi.org/10.1016/S0957-4174(00)00028-2